TMP91xy16FG Toshiba, TMP91xy16FG Datasheet - Page 26

no-image

TMP91xy16FG

Manufacturer Part Number
TMP91xy16FG
Description
Manufacturer
Toshiba
Datasheet

Specifications of TMP91xy16FG

Package
LQFP100
Rom Types(m=mask,p=otp, F=flash,e=eeprom)
Romless
Rom Combinations
Romless
Ram Combinations
Ramless
Architecture
16-bit CISC
Usb/spi Channels
-
Uart/sio Channels
1
I2c/sio Bus Channels
-
(s)dram Controller
1
Adc 10-bit Channel
-
Da Converter
-
Timer 8-bit Channel
4
Timer 16-bit Channel
-
Pwm 8-bit Channels
-
Pwm 16-bit Channels
-
Cs/wait Controller
4
Dual Clock
Y
Number Of I/o Ports
31
Power Supply Voltage(v)
2.7 to 3.6
Limitation point on the use of DFM
1.
2.
3.
Examples of setting are below.
It’s prohibited to execute DFM enable/disable control in the SLOW mode (fs) (Write to
DFMCR0<ACT1:0> = “10”). You should control DFM in the NORMAL mode.
If you stop DFM operation during using DFM (DFMCR0<ACT1:0> = “10”), you
shouldn't execute the commands that change the clock f
DFM at the same time. Therefore the above execution should be separated into two
procedures as showing below.
If you stop high frequency oscillator during using DFM (DFMCR0<ACT1:0> = “10”),
you should stop DFM before you stop high frequency oscillator.
(1) Start-up/change control
WUP:
LUP:
LUP:
WUP:
LUP:
(OK) Low-frequency oscillator operation mode (fs) (High-frequency oscillator
(OK) Low-frequency oscillator operation mode (fs) (High-frequency oscillator
(OK) Low-frequency oscillator operation mode (f
STOP) → High-frequency oscillator start up → High-frequency oscillator
operation mode (f
Operator) → High-frequency oscillator operation mode (f
start up → DFM use mode (f
STOP) → High-frequency oscillator start up → DFM start up → DFM use
mode (f
LD
LD
LD
LD
LD
LD
LD
LD
LD
LD
LD
LD
LD
BIT
JR
BIT
JR
BIT
JR
BIT
JR
BIT
JR
DFM
(DFMCR0), C0H
(DFMCR0), 00H
(SYSCR1),
(DFMCR0),
(DFMCR0),
(SYSCR1),
(DFMCR0),
(DFMCR0),
(SYSCR0),
(DFMCR0),
(DFMCR0),
(SYSCR1),
2, (SYSCR0)
NZ, WUP
5, (DFMCR0)
NZ, LUP
5, (DFMCR0)
NZ, LUP
2, (SYSCR0)
NZ, WUP
5, (DFMCR0)
NZ, LUP
(SYSCR0),
)
91C016-24
OSCH
1 1 - - - 1 - - B ; High-frequency oscillator start-up/warm-up start
0 1 - 0 - - - - B ; DFM start-up/lockup start
1 0 - 0 - - - - B ; Change the system clock f
0 1 - 0 - - - - B ; DFM start-up/lockup start
1 0 - 0 - - - - B ; Change the system clock f
1 1 - - - 1 - - B ; High-frequency oscillator start up/warm-up start
0 1 - 0 - - - - B ; DFM start-up/lockup start
1 0 - 0 - - - - B ; Change the system clock f
- - - - 0 - - - B ; Change the system clock fs to f
- - - - 0 - - - B ; Change the system clock fs to f
- - - - 0 - - - B ; Change the system clock fs to f
) → DFM start up → DFM use mode (f
; Change f
; DFM stop
DFM
;
;
;
;
;
;
;
;
;
;
)
Check for the flag of warm-up end
Check for the flag of warm-up end
Check for the flag of lock up end
Check for the flag of lockup end
Check for the flag of lockup end
DFM
→ f
OSCH
s
DFM
) (High-frequency oscillator
to f
OSCH
OSCH
OSCH
OSCH
OSCH
OSCH
DFM
OSCH
to f
to f
to f
TMP91C016
and stop the
DFM
DFM
DFM
2008-02-20
DFM
) → DFM
)

Related parts for TMP91xy16FG